ViVi SPR System build 0025 project:
Mail: Pass:
[ 新規アカウント作成 | パスワード忘れ ]
[ 新規SPR | SPR一覧 | コメント一覧 | statistics | 最新ビルド:2.10.106 | crash履歴 | SPR DB 一覧 | ユーザ一覧 | 使い方 | レポートの書き方 ] [ ViVi Home ]
一覧表示: [ New | Pend | Open | Reopen | Fixed | NPTF | 問題優先順 | 問題vote順 | 優先順 | vote順 | 重要度順 | Ref,ToDo | Help不備 | 対処順 ]
[ 前のSPR | 次のSPR ]
SPR#0382 0 point voted
状態:Close結果:対処優先度:C重要度:P
報告日:09/12/24build:2.10.065OS:WinXPby:waken
概要:ViViが起動中に、ある特定のレジストリキーを引っ切り無しにアクセスしている。
詳細:「P:パフォーマンス問題」と言って良いのか分かりませんが、仕様なのか不具合なのか不明でしたのでSPRに挙げさせていただきました。

たまたまレジストリにアクセスしているプロセスを調べたくて、Microsoft SysinternalsのRegMon(Registry Monitor)を起動したところ、ViViがある特定のレジストリキーに引っ切り無しにアクセスしていました。
こんなに短時間にアクセスする必要があるのかが知りたかったのでSPRに挙げさせていただきました。

■ 操作前状態:
ViViを起動した状態にします。

■ 具体的操作:
特にViViの操作はありません。
上記のようにMicrosoft SysinternalsのRegMonを起動して、vivi.exeがあるレジストリキーにアクセスしていることを確認する。
※添付画像をご覧下さい。

■ 操作後状態:
特に操作はしておりません。

■ 期待する状態:
このレジストリキーにアクセスする間隔がもっと長くても良い気がします。
あるいは設定画面からチェック時間の間隔を設定できると良い?

-----
■ 補足・再現条件:
(補足がある場合、再現条件がわかっている場合は記述してください)
添付画像:
point:20対処日:09/12/25build:2.10.066close日:09/12/25
#1 つだ (09/12/25 09:26:17)
RegMon(Registry Monitor) を試してみようと思いましたが、既にダウンロードできない状態のようです。
http://technet.microsoft.com/ja-jp/sysinternals/bb896652(en-us).aspx
かわりに Process Monitor をダウンロードして試しています。

waken さんの環境では Process Monitor でも同様の現象が発生するのでしょうか?
できれば、試してください。
よろしくお願いします。
#2 つだ (09/12/25 09:48:09)
わたしの方で、Process Monitor を使って、現象を確認しました。
わたしの環境では 09:28:10 → 09:38:10 → 09:48:10 とちょうど10分おきにレジストリにアクセスしています。
わたしは、これが頻度が高いとは考えないです。

ただ、1回というか一連のレジストリチェックで、同じキーを複数回参照していたり、ちょっと怖い表示があるので調査してみます。
#3 waken (09/12/25 10:24:11)
返信遅れて済みません。
当方でもProcess Monitorで確認しましたが、やはり「引っ切り無し」のアクセスになってますね。
画像添付しますが、"BUFFER OVERFLOW"って、今回の現象に起因するんでしょうか???
#4 つだ (09/12/25 12:39:41)
>>3
お返事さんくすです。
バッファオーバフローは頻度とは関係ない話です。
↓に問題登録しておきました。
http://vivi.dyndns.org/SPR/75@ViVi304

んで、ViVi にも問題があって対処したのですが、やっぱりオーバフローエラーが表示されます。
どうも Process Monitor にもバグがあるみたいです。

ところで、画像の赤・青枠の影がかっちょいいですね。
何で描いたのですか?
#5 つだ (09/12/25 13:12:31)
あああ、すみません。
認証関係は何も変更していないと思い込んでて、3.03 の方で追試してしまいました。
今 2.10 でやってみたらすごい頻度でアクセスしていました。orz
これから調査します〜
#6 waken (09/12/25 13:33:34)
対応の程、よろしくお願い致します。m(__)m

ちなみに画像の影付きの赤・青枠は、「FastStone Capture(http://www.faststone.org/)」と
いうキャプチャーソフトで、キャプチャ後に内蔵のFastStone Editorというエディタに出力するこ
とができて(キャプチャ後の動作は設定可能です)、画像上に色々書き込めたりします。
以前はフリーソフトだったんですが、現在の最新バージョン6.5は有償になってるようですね。

以下のサイトからフリー版の5.3がダウンロードできるようです。お試しあれ〜!
http://www.topfreeware.net/favprograms/screencapture/screencapture.htm
#7 つだ (09/12/25 13:43:33)
おかげさまで、頻繁にアクセスする問題そのものは、2.10.066 で対処できたと思います。
(1回のセッション?で同じキーを何度もアクセスする件については別件とします)
今ビルド中なので、10分後にはDLできると思います。

>>6
かっちょいいツールの情報ありがとうございます。
あとでチェックしてみます。

んでは、今後もよろしくお願いします〜
#8 waken (09/12/25 16:43:57)
仕事の方が立て込んできて確認遅れました。
2.10.066で頻繁にレジストにアクセスすることはなくなり、10分間隔でアクセスすることを確認しました。
#9 つだ (09/12/25 17:04:25)
早速のご確認ありがとうございました〜
んでは、今後もよろしくお願いします〜

実は頻繁にアクセスしていたのは、メニューのアップデート処理でした。
3.x の方は頻繁にアクセスしないのはMFCが賢くなったからだと思われます。
[ 新規SPR | SPR一覧 | コメント一覧 | statistics | 最新ビルド:2.10.106 | crash履歴 | SPR DB 一覧 | ユーザ一覧 | 使い方 | レポートの書き方 ] [ ViVi Home ]
一覧表示: [ New | Pend | Open | Reopen | Fixed | NPTF | 問題優先順 | 問題vote順 | 優先順 | vote順 | 重要度順 | Ref,ToDo | Help不備 | 対処順 ]


優先度:重要度(Severity):
 A:最優先で対処  A:通常操作でのクラッシュ・無限ループ
 B:必ず対処  B:特殊な条件、環境でのクラッシュ・無限ループ、非常に重要な動作不良
 C:原則対処  C:機能が動作しないなどの普通の動作不良
 D:簡単であれば対処 D:些細な動作不良で、簡単な代替手段があるもの
 E:NPTF候補 E:ミススペルや誤った文章など、機能そのものの動作に影響を与えない、さほど重要ではないもの
  H:ヘルプの不備
  M:メモリリーク
  P:パフォーマンス問題
  R:リファクタリング
  T:機能強化要望(Enhancement)、ToDo
  X:XT(eXtreme Toolkit)に由来する問題